
Lewis, Xplosion to receive proclamation
Published on November 21, 2005 under American Basketball Association (ABA)
Pittsburgh Xplosion News Release
WHO Pittsburgh Xplosion, new American Basketball Association team, and Owner former three time A.B.A. champion Freddie Lewis.
WHAT Freddie Lewis and the Pittsburgh Xplosion will receive a Proclamation honoring Pittsburgh's new professional Basketball team.
WHERE ALLEGHENY COUNTY COURTHOUSE COURTYARD
WHEN TUESDAY NOVEMBER 22, 2005 12:00 noon.
